Iran’s Latest Escalation in Yemen Could Drive Up Gas Prices in the U.S.

Seizing ships in a crucial waterway.

On January 3—the anniversary of the American drone strike that killed the Islamic Republic’s terror mastermind Qassem Suleimani—Yemeni Houthi rebels seized an Emirati ship, the Rwabee. The Houthis are but one of many guerrilla outfits that General Suleimani built up, armed, trained, and integrated into Tehran’s strategy for increasing its influence throughout the Middle East at gunpoint.
